i wasn't sure if i should rate this book with four or three stars. I gave four to the second book, wich was better on my opinion, but i think it was still better than to rate it with only 3 stars. A LOT of things happened during this book. Newt's story broke my fangirlish heart. And i think there was too much action during those 321 pages. Like: LET ME BREATHE. I think Newt's death was by far the most emotional scene for me, in all 3 books. Teresas Death.. what was that? To me it just seemed, like Dashner didn't know how to end this whole relationship between Thomas and her. So why don't simply let her die? I mean he still has Brenda or not?. Yeah.. that was some kind of an sudden end. Also the way Teresa was acting in this book made no sense to me. So she choose to write 'wicked is good' on her arm. But all of sudden she's totally fighting them. What made her change her mind that rapidly? Okay She realised that wicked would also get themselves new immunes to get on with their experiments. But why didn't she knew that before she wrote that fine little sentance on her arm.. The ending wasn't quite satisfying, like where did they went? I was hoping Thomas would tell Minho what happened to Newt at last. Hmm. Still liked this series a lot. Can't wait for the movie :)

Not sure what to think of this. It was a good end to the story, explained all the major questions and so on. But I guess I'm just not a fan of Dashners writing. Thomas is still super annoying with his perfect hunches. I would've enjoyed him being wrong even once. But this also had a few good parts, I think it was an improvement from the second book in that regard. And I kind of liked that at the end they still sort of did what WICKED wanted. I liked that they were being kept in the dark about it and Jorge and Brenda did a perfect undercover job themselves. In the end, I'm having issues with this trilogy and generally the way the story was told. But I can't quite express them. I was just annoyed while at the same time I wanted to find out what was going on. I don't know what to make of this book series. I guess maybe this is one of those YA books that I'm too old for to fully enjoy.
